X und Motif
Einführung in die Programmierung des Motif-Toolkits und des X-Window-Systems
Chapter and Conference Paper
Detecting out-of-distribution (OoD) data is one of the greatest challenges in safe and robust deployment of machine learning algorithms in medicine. When the algorithms encounter cases that deviate from the di...
Article
Im zukünftigen taktilen Internet wachsen die physische und virtuelle Welt auch über mehrere Standorte hinweg immer weiter zusammen. Robotic Co-working – das gemeinsame Kollaborieren von Robotern und Menschen – ge...
Chapter and Conference Paper
Dieses Papier beschreibt die Vorgehensweise und Erfahrungen bei der Entwicklung des hybriden Expertensystems PEMOSYS. Ausgehend von der Charakterisierung der Domäne wird über die Wissensrepräsentation, Systema...
Book
Chapter and Conference Paper
Unter den derzeitigen ökonomischen Rahmenbedingungen intensiver Pflanzenproduktion kann auf den Einsatz von Pflanzenschutzmitteln (PSM) in der Landwirtschaft kaum verzichtet werden. Aus ökologischen und ökonom...
Chapter
In diesem Kapitel werden zuerst einige grundsätzliche Begriffe zu Benutzungsoberflächen erklärt. Naturgemäß ist dieser Teil recht kurz und oberflächlich, einiges mehr an Einsichten hat zum Beispiel das Buch vo...
Chapter
Für die meisten Anwendungsfalle dürften die Widget-Klassen des Motif-Toolkits völlig ausreichen. Durch geschickte Kombination der Motif-Widgets sollte sich eigentlich jede gewünschte Applikation programmieren ...
Chapter
Es soll nun an einem Beispiel gezeigt werden, wie man bei der Implementierung eines neuen Widgets vorgeht. Dazu muß natürlich zuerst einmal klar sein, was überhaupt implementiert werden soll.
Chapter
Grafische Benutzungsoberflächen bekommen zunehmende Bedeutung bei der anwenderfreundlichen Gestaltung von Applikationsprogrammen. Ihre Vorzüge gegenüber „klassischen“ Oberflächen sind wohl unumstritten. Was de...
Chapter
In diesem Kapitel werden einige Möglichkeiten gezeigt, wie man Routinen in die Event-Schleife „einklinken“ kann. Normalerweise übernehmen Event-Handler oder Callback-Listen diese Aufgabe. Man kann aber auch ei...
Chapter
Zur Implementierung neuer Widget-Klassen stellen die Toolkit-Intrinsics die drei Basisklassen Core, Composite und Constraint zur Verfügung. Diese Klassen sollen nun erläutert werden. Dabei werden zuerst die verwe...
Chapter
Mit den Callbacks wurden bereits die Höhen der Dialogverarbeitung des Motif-Toolkits erreicht. Hier geht es mit den Events jetzt gleich in die Niederungen. Callbacks sind recht abstrakte Hilfsmittel, bei denen...
Chapter
Für netzwerkfähige Window-Systeme wie X ist Prozeßkommunikation die Grundvoraussetzung für die Aufgabenverteilung zwischen Client und Server. Verteilung bedeutet, daß Funktionen und Daten auf verschiedene Proz...
Chapter
Im ersten Kapitel wurden die verschiedenen Komponenten einer Applikation genannt: Xlib, X-Toolkit-Intrinsics, Widget-Set und schließlich die eigentliche Applikation. Dort wurde auch schon erwähnt, daß sich das...
Chapter
Bisher wurden Grundkenntnisse über den Aufbau, die Benutzung und Konfigurierung des X-Window-Systems aus Anwendersicht vermittelt. In den folgenden Kapiteln steht nun die Entwicklung von Applikationen im Vorde...
Chapter
Im letzten Kapitel wurde ausführlich auf die Komponenten eines Formulars eingegangen. Bisher bestanden aber alle Programme aus nur einem Formular. In diesem Kapitel soll das Programm soft mit mehreren Formularen ...
Chapter
Auf die Dauer wird die Ausgabe von fest programmierten Grafiken natürlich etwas langweilig. Aber da ist Abhilfe in Sicht: Mit grview können Grafikdaten von Files eingelesen und am Bildschirm dargestellt werden.
Chapter
Dieses Kapitel behandelt die Programmierung von Menüs. Unter Motif stehen drei Menü-Arten zur Verfügung, nämlich Popup-Menüs, Pulldown-Menüs und Option-Menüs.
Chapter
Das X-Window-System erlaubt die geräteunabhängige Verwaltung von grafischen Bildschirmen. Eine Applikation kann in ihren Windows Text und Grafik ausgeben und erhält Benutzereingaben von Maus oder Tastatur. Dab...
Chapter
In Teil A dieses Buchs wurde ein kurzer Überblick über das X-Window-System und über die Motif-Widgets gegeben. Hier soll nun mit der praktischen Arbeit unter X begonnen werden. Leser, die bereits praktische Er...